About this property
A substantial and versitile family home in the north coast village of tintagel
Introduction
Tremorrab is a substantial detached residence occupying a convenient and elevated position within the sought-after coastal village of Tintagel. Extending to approximately 3,100 sq.ft., this impressive property offers exceptionally versatile accommodation ideally suited to family living, multi-generational occupation or potential holiday letting opportunities.
The property is arranged over two floors and provides an abundance of bright and spacious accommodation throughout. At the heart of the home is a large contemporary kitchen featuring extensive fitted cabinetry, integrated appliances and ample dining space, all enhanced by excellent natural light from surrounding windows. Multiple reception rooms, including a generous sitting room, separate living room and dining hall, create a flexible and welcoming living environment.
A particularly attractive feature of the property is the adaptability of the layout. The ground floor includes a large double bedroom with adjoining dressing room and nearby shower room, ideal for guests, dependent relatives or single-level living. To the first floor are three further bedrooms together with a family bathroom, while an additional annexe-style bedroom and open-plan kitchen/living space provide further potential for independent accommodation or guest use.
External
Externally, Tremorrab continues to impress with a substantial garage, workshop and separate summerhouse/studio, offering excellent storage, workspace or hobby facilities. The property enjoys a pleasant position within easy reach of the village centre and surrounding coastline.
Location
Tintagel remains one of North Cornwall’s most iconic destinations, renowned for its dramatic coastal scenery, historic castle and legendary Arthurian connections. The village offers a range of everyday amenities including shops, cafés, pubs and restaurants, while the nearby South West Coast Path and surrounding beaches provide exceptional opportunities for walking, surfing and outdoor pursuits.
